www.gom.com) will host a free ‘3-D metrology for casting and foundry processes’ workshop in Coventry on 8 March 2018, as part of an international workshop series taking place at 42 locations around the world from January to April.
The global GOM network established this event series to transfer its process-related insights and knowledge to design engineers, pattern makers, die and mould makers, and specialists from quality assurance and production.
GOM and selected speakers will show how full-field surface measurements guarantee faster first-article inspection and targeted tool correction, thereby reducing lead times.
For production-related quality control, both the measurements and the entire evaluation process can be automated. In addition, the GOM network introduces the latest developments in 3-D metrology systems and inspection software.
